These editions of the Staff Training Week, one in Portuguese language and two in English language, are open to administrative staff from different departments such as International Cooperation, Information Technologies, Communication, Legal Department, Academic Affairs, Human Resources and Library. With an intensive programme focused in the expansion of cooperation (through new tools and financial possibilities), this capacity building will offer an enriching international and intercultural learning experience and the opportunity to discuss interesting and important topics related to each department fields of interest. The activities will comprise a range of issues through interactive group sessions including workshops and short certificated training courses, among others. With this initiative, we wish to open the University of Porto to our partners and other foreign universities in order to strengthen international cooperation by encouraging the exchange of best practices and experiences.
 
In order to make more comfortable the organization of the participants’ travel to Porto, the International Office of UP centralizes the reservations of accommodation and meals assuring special rates for our guests (through specific protocols with hotels and restaurants in the city). Therefore, there will be a fee of 550,00 Euros/participant, which will include both work and social programme:
 

  • Accommodation for all participants for 6 nights in a single room with breakfast included;
  • 5 Lunches;
  • Information Kit;
  • Coffee-breaks;
  • Social Programme;
  • Multicultural Dinner;
  • Certificate of attendance.
